重生香江之傳奇人生

第52章 ARM指令集[第2頁/共3頁]

因為,微軟的體係實在就是為X86指令集量身打造的。

以是,蘋果公司想要研製ARM架構的桌麵級CPU,在X86指令集一統江山的根本上,向英特爾讓步是必不成少的,要不然他也不會丟棄合作了那麼多年的IBM公司。

比如假定我們是在停止用飯大賽,那麼X86隻需求不斷的喊“用飯用飯用飯”就行了,而ARM則要一遍一遍反覆用飯流程,賣力喊話的人如果嘴巴不敷快(即內存帶寬不敷大),那麼ARM就很難吃的過X86。但是如果我們隻是要兩小我把飯舀出來,那麼X86就費事很多,因為X86裡冇有這麼簡樸的舀飯行動,而RISC就隻需求不斷喊“舀飯舀飯舀飯”就OK。

以是,宿世市道上那些CPU係列,如果不是專業人士,恐怕都不是能夠分的很清楚,隻能曉得個大抵。

從這裡能夠看到,對於號令彆人做事如許一件事情,分歧的人有分歧的瞭解,有人以為,如果我起首給接管號令的人以充足的練習,讓他把握各種龐大技術(即在硬體中實現對應的龐大服從),那麼今後便能夠用非常簡樸的號令讓他去做很龐大的事情――比如隻要說一句“用飯”,他就會用飯。

成果,木已成舟。用戶已經接管了AMD那套CISC64-bit指令集,Intel也不能改了。被綁架了。

x86-64和x86-32本來就是兩套指令集,隻不過做到了一個CPU上罷了。但是為甚麼在一開端不把x86-32指令集和RISC64-bit指令集做到一個CPU?

但是也有人以為如許會讓事情變的太龐大,畢竟接管號令的人要做的事情很龐大,如果你這時候想讓他吃菜如何辦?莫非持續練習他吃菜的體例?我們為甚麼不成以把事情分為很多非常根基的步調,如許隻需求接管號令的人曉得很少的根基技術,便能夠完成一樣的事情,不過是下達號令的人略微累一點――比如現在我要他吃菜,隻需求把方纔用飯號令裡的“舀起一勺飯”改成“舀起一勺菜”,題目就處理了,多麼簡樸。

在這個題目上,英特爾措置得很明智。起首,英特爾必須保護它通過x86係列晶片在微措置器市場上建立的搶先職位。但是,萬一龐大指令的措置器生長到頭了,而精簡指令代表了將來的生長方向,它也不能坐以待斃。

這個辨彆導致了X86和ARM分道揚鑣――前者更加專注於高機能但同時高功耗的實現,而後者則專注於小尺寸低功耗範疇。實際上也有很多事情X86更加合適,而彆的一些事情則是RISC更加合適,比如在履行高密度的運算任務的時候X86就更具有上風,而在履行簡樸反覆勞動的時候ARM就能占到上風。

推薦小說:

大咖傳奇 |  讓你去打假,冇讓你這麼拽打假 |  週末修囍 |  西遊科技 |  重生之我是歌王 |  妃常難纏,王爺請小心 |